发明名称 Data storage and selection apparatus
摘要 918,581. Record card apparatus. INTERNATIONAL BUSINESS MACHINES CORPORATION. Feb. 9, 1960 [Feb. 9, 1959], No. 4491/60. Class 106 (1). A data store consists of a large number of magnetic records in a container and a selector adapted to pick a desired record from the container, to pass it on a drum past a read-write head and to return it to the container. The container consists of ten bins 12, Fig. 1, each movable to position any one of ten cells under the path of movement of the selector 21. Each cell, Fig. 2, has ten sub-cells 14 separated by partitions 17 and each sub-cell contains ten record strips 10 which lie parallel to the motion of the bins 12. Each record has an ear 18, the ears of the ten records in a sub-cell being staggered across the width of the cell. The desired record is selected by positioning the selector 21 in such a position that a pair of pusher arms 52, Figs. 3a and 4, are aligned with the ears of records on either side of the desired one. A gripper 23, Fig. 3, attached to the drum 22, Fig. 4, by links 32 is adapted to force the arms to the spreading position when the drum is turned backwards from the position of Fig. 4 to that of Fig. 4a. The desired record 10s is left standing in the middle as shown in Fig. 3a and is embraced by the gripper and engaged by a comb-like latch member 37 having teeth, one of which engages the opening 39 in the ear. When the record has been gripped, rotation of the drum carries it under a readwrite head unit having thirty-five heads assembled in five groups of seven. The record has seventy tracks and since each character requires seven bits, there are ten character tracks. Alternate tracks across the record are sensed by the five groups of heads and the whole read-write unit can be displaced to another position so as to co-operate with the other five tracks. The arms 52, latch to keep the records spread so that on reverse rotation of the drum the record returns to its initial position. The gripper is released by operation of a bar 41. A character track is specified by an address and means are provided responsive to an address to displace the selected bin to bring the selected cell under the path of the selector, to position the selector over the selected cell and over the selected sub-cell, to move the arms 52 along square guides 53 into alignment with the ears of records on either side of the desired record, to displace the read-write unit to the appropriate one of its two positions so that a group of heads is aligned with the desired character track and through a switching matrix to connect this group to input or output circuits. As the record is carried on the drum under the readwrite unit 24, it is aligned by being pressed axially by spring arms at one side of the cylinder against a flange at the other side. There may be more than one selector 21 and one of them may face the other way so as to be able to read or record on the other face of the record. Sorting.-The record may be returned to another position in the magazine, so that some sorting operation may be performed. Specifications 879,845 and 918,582 are referred to.
